How they compare
Armenia currently reports 6.7% against 6.5% in Togo, a difference of 0.2%.
The two have swapped places 9 times across 32 shared years of data; in 1992 it was Togo ahead.
Armenia ranks 51st and Togo ranks 52nd of 198 countries.
Across the 4 decades both report, Armenia averaged higher in 1 and Togo in 3.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Armenia | Togo |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 0.2% | 1.8% | 1.6% | Togo |
| 2000s | 1.5% | 1.9% | 0.4% | Togo |
| 2010s | 4.1% | 5.7% | 1.6% | Togo |
| 2020s | 6.5% | 6.3% | 0.2% | Armenia |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
Value of goods imported from China, including freight and insurance costs, as a percentage of a country’s gross domestic product (GDP).
